Ozempic for Weight Loss: A Comprehensive Guide


Introduction


Ozempic (semaglutide) is a prescription medication used to treat type 2 diabetes and obesity. It is a glucagon-like peptide-1 (GLP-1) receptor agonist, which means that it mimics the effects of a naturally occurring hormone called GLP-1. GLP-1 helps to lower blood sugar levels and reduce appetite.

How does Ozempic work for weight loss?

Ozempic works for weight loss in a number of ways. First, it helps to lower blood sugar levels. This is important because high blood sugar levels can lead to weight gain. Second, Ozempic helps to reduce appetite. This is because it stimulates the production of hormones that make you feel full. Third, Ozempic slows down digestion. This means that you feel full for longer after eating.

How to use Ozempic for weight loss


Ozempic is a weekly injectable medication. It is important to follow your doctor's instructions carefully when taking Ozempic.

To inject Ozempic, you will need to use a pre-filled pen. The pen is easy to use, and it comes with instructions.

Inject Ozempic under the skin of your abdomen, thigh, or upper arm. You can inject Ozempic at any time of day, but it is important to inject it at the same time each week.

Side effects of Ozempic


The most common side effects of Ozempic include nausea, vomiting, diarrhea, and stomach pain. These side effects are usually mild and go away on their own.

Less common side effects of Ozempic include pancreatitis, gallbladder problems, and low blood sugar.

Contraindications and warnings

Ozempic is not right for everyone. Ozempic is not recommended for people with a history of pancreatitis or allergic reactions to GLP-1 receptor agonists.

Ozempic may also not be right for people with certain medical conditions, such as kidney disease, liver disease, or type 1 diabetes.

It is important to talk to your doctor about whether Ozempic is right for you.
